Sustavi upravljanja životom i bazama podataka
Koristili smo živjeti u svijetu u kojem informacije o nekom objektu, ako ne i gotovo važnije od materijalnog objekta. Kad dođe novu osobu, odmah dobiva ime, naslijediti prezime i prezime (otvoren prema zakonima objektno-orijentirano programiranje, da li je u redu), roditi prvi dokument o njemu - rodni list, upisati sve njegove ins i outs u različitim registrima. Kao njegov rast i razvoj će umnožiti i rasti arhive informacije o tome: povijest, dokumente u vrtiću, a zatim u školi, kasnije su postali zainteresirani za vojnu službu uredu, i tako dalje kroz život. Moglo bi se smatrati da je sav ljudski život posvećen samo činjenici da je drugačije sustav upravljanja bazom podataka (DBMS)
sadržaj
Većina ljudi ne razmišlja o svim tim mudrosti informacija. Samo živite u miru, povremeno ispunite brojne upitnike, dajte pristanak na prikupljanje dodatnih informacija o sebi (ili čak ne znate o tome). Netko obrađuje te informacije, a njezine funkcije uključuju upravljanje bazama podataka, koje uključuju različite informacije. To mogu biti zaposlenici banaka, osoblja, zaposlenici arhiva i mnogi drugi. Čak i manje ljudi (programeri i administratori sustava) moraju ručno konfigurirati i održavati sustave upravljanja bazama podataka, a ponekad ih stvoriti. Profesija obvezuje programere da razumiju najjasnije, što je informacija, kako ga obraditi i koji su programi prikladni za to.
Kada podučavam profesiju programera između ostalog, studiranje i sustav upravljanja bazom podataka Pristup. Strogo govoreći, ova baza je najgluplja, jer to ne osigurava punu snagu poslužitelja: istovremena operacija od nekoliko ljudi s istim baze podataka počinje blokirati neke podatke, pa čak i cijele tablice za velike količine podataka čini se kvar i tako dalje. To ostaje tajna zašto sve uključeno Pristup obrazovnom sustavu, za profesionalne programere na to neće raditi, a svi ostali ne žele znati, od sustava za upravljanje jednom baze podataka drugačiji od drugih. Bilo bi bolje umjesto Accessrsquo-a učenici su imali sposobnosti za rad s PostgreSQL i MySQL, usput objasniti razlike između njih. Međutim, baš kao što su poslužitelji trčanje obje ove baze podataka, morate stvoriti sveobuhvatnu bazu podataka će se morati razviti i aplikacije klijenta - nešto s kojima će raditi više krajnjih korisnika. Ali na ovom putu postoji sve profesionalno programiranje i ne izmišljajte svoj bicikl.
A što općenito uključuje koncept profesionalnog sustava za upravljanje bazom podataka? Prvo - prilika za rad s vrlo velikim nizovima podataka (elektronički katalog od glavnih knjižari može iznositi milijune opisima, od kojih svaki možete znati cijenu, broj raspoloživih primjeraka, i na ono trgovinama su) - i drugi - rad s više korisnika istovremeno , od kojih svaki prima relevantne informacije (drugim riječima, dva prodavači ne mogu prodati za različite klijente s jednog primjer bilo koji od rijetkih knjiga). Treća mogućnost - je zaštićena od slučajnog oštećenja kada je počela njegova promjena, ali nije pravilno završeno. Teoretski, može se zamisliti takvu situaciju: dućanu primi plaćanje bankovnom doznakom, sredstva se naplaćuju s računa kupca, a zatim su se doznačena na račun u trgovini, ali zbog neuspjeha u drugom dijelu operacije nije izvršena. Smart baze obje strane operacije se izvodi u jednoj transakciji, što je bilo u potpunosti potvrđena (kada je sve prošlo glatko), ili potpuno otkazao (iz bilo kojeg kvara). Na razini kupca daje povjerenje da će, ako njegova sredstva se otpisuju račun, oni su zasigurno doći do trgovine računa.
- Distribuirane baze podataka
- Objektno orijentirano programiranje
- SQL datoteku. SQL format datoteke: opis proširenja
- Gdje mogu dobiti djetetov rodni list? Popis potrebnih dokumenata
- Pregled sustava za upravljanje bazama podataka
- DB je ... Vrste i svojstva baze podataka
- Koje su najčešće u praksi baze podataka?
- Oracle - što je to? Oracle Database
- MySQL - zahtjev u zahtjevu. MySQL: primjeri upita. Ugrađeni MySQL upiti
- ACCDB: kako otvoriti datoteku
- Pojedinosti o tome što otvoriti ACCDB
- Sustav upravljanja bazama podataka (DBMS): klasifikacija, definicija i funkcije
- Informacijska logistika i njezine funkcije
- Kako stvoriti bazu podataka i što je SQL?
- Metode zaštite informacija
- Informacijski i informacijski procesi
- Struktura baze podataka
- Informacijski sustavi i tehnologije. Definicija i uporaba
- Opći koncepti Access DBMS-a
- DBMS je sustav upravljanja podacima
- Glavne točke koje ima Access baza podataka